The Colt is put together as you would expect from a car made to Japanese quality standards in a refurbished factory and oddly, it feels better screwed-together than the Forfour and its cabin is finished with less cheap-feeling plastics. The Colt hits the mark with pleasing, honest materials and no fake leathergrain - the dashboard's soft-touch surface instead has a dot-grid pattern.
As for the reliability of the key mechanical components, the petrol engines are new joint-venture units made in eastern Germany and featuring chain drive instead of belt drive for their camshafts though the CZT's turbo engine is made in Japan. The diesels are essentially three-quarters of the Mercedes A-Class diesel engines - which sounds odd, but is effective.
